Conclusion
Daiwa 23 AIRITY LT 2000S-PX clearly outshines Delphin RAYA body, offering significantly better performance in maximum drag (5kg / 11,02lbs) and durability (9.5 out of 10). While Delphin RAYA body may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Daiwa 23 AIRITY LT 2000S-PX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
